T-Shirts

Biggest discount Price: low-high Price: high-low
Product image
Retailer image

£32

Barbour mens pink sports t-shirt
BUY
Product image
Retailer image

£32

Barbour mens white sports t-shirt
BUY
Product image
Retailer image

£32

Barbour mens blue sports t-shirt
BUY
Product image
Retailer image

£32

Barbour mens blue sports t-shirt
BUY
Product image
Retailer image

£32

Barbour mens green tartan sports t-shirt
BUY
Product image
Retailer image

£32

Barbour mens green sports t-shirt
BUY
Product image
Retailer image

£65

Barbour mens blue feltwell t-shirt
BUY
Product image
Retailer image

£50

Barbour mens blue bernie striped t-shirt
BUY
Product image
Retailer image

£50

Barbour mens white nicholl t-shirt
BUY
Product image
Retailer image

£43

Barbour mens black giles graphic t-shirt
BUY
Product image
Retailer image

£19

Barbour mens grey small logo t-shirt
BUY
Product image
Retailer image

£19

Barbour mens green small logo t-shirt
BUY
Product image
Retailer image

£32

Barbour mens grey small logo t-shirt
BUY
Product image
Retailer image

£32

Barbour mens green small logo t-shirt
BUY
Product image
Retailer image

£32

Barbour mens grey small logo t-shirt
BUY
Product image
Retailer image

£32

Barbour mens green small logo t-shirt
BUY
Product image
Retailer image

£26

Barbour mens white brandle graphic t-shirt
BUY
Product image
Retailer image

£23

Barbour mens blue garment dyed t-shirt
BUY
Product image
Retailer image

£23

Barbour mens grey garment dyed t-shirt
BUY
Product image
Retailer image

£23

Barbour mens brown bidwell t-shirt
BUY
Product image
Retailer image

£23

Barbour mens beige bidwell t-shirt
BUY
Product image
Retailer image

£26

Barbour mens white charge t-shirt
BUY
Product image
Retailer image

£29

Barbour mens blue hobson t-shirt
BUY
Product image
Retailer image

£46

Barbour mens off-white eston stripe t-shirt
BUY
Product image
Retailer image

£46

Barbour mens blue eston stripe t-shirt
BUY
Product image
Retailer image

£46

Barbour mens off-white eston stripe t-shirt
BUY
Product image
Retailer image

£46

Barbour mens blue eston stripe t-shirt
BUY
Product image
Retailer image

£37

Barbour mens white brandle graphic t-shirt
BUY
Product image
Retailer image

£37

Barbour mens grey coty graphic t-shirt
BUY
Product image
Retailer image

£37

Barbour mens white brandle graphic t-shirt
BUY

Total products: 1872